December 6, 2007

Nickelodeon and UNICEF Australia are co-sponsoring The Aussie Kids Photo Festival, which opens its call for entries on Sunday, December 9.

The festival invites kids ages three to12 to submit their photos for the chance to be crowned The Australian Child & Youth Photographer of 2008.

Winners will attend a ceremony on May 2, 2008 at the Reef Theatre in Sydney Aquarium, where more than 40 awards will be presented. All finalists will receive prizes from SpongeBob SquarePants during his first-ever visit to the attraction and the winners will also appear on Nickelodeon Oz.

It’s free to enter at www.aussiekidsphotofestival.com, but would-be competitors are encouraged to make a donation to UNICEF Australia.
